In 1980 the team had an on-and-off first half of the season, then lost big to USM at homecoming. They had a knockdown, drag-out team meeting after the USM game and went on to take down the Murderer's Row: Auburn, Bama (the famous 6-3 upset win), LSU and the Conferderates. (Source; good high school friend was on the team).

Team meetings can make a difference.
